News summary

Several community initiatives are underway across the UK to support vulnerable groups with gifts and essentials this Christmas. Broughton Shopping Park has relaunched its Toys and Tins Appeal, encouraging donations of toys and non-perishable food to help struggling families and elderly individuals in Cheshire and North Wales, with local charities invited to participate. In Wolverhampton, the city council's Reach Leaving Care Team is facilitating donations through an Amazon Wish List and a physical collection point to provide Christmas gifts to over 400 care leavers. Meanwhile, Fenland District Council and the NHS charity Head to Toe are running the Golden Age Christmas Appeal, seeking gift donations for older residents attending a community event, aiming to ensure every visitor receives a present. Additionally, in Olney, a community appeal has been made to help a couple recover after a fire destroyed their garage and workshop, which was a vital space for one of them. These efforts highlight a collective commitment to spreading festive cheer and support to those in need during the holiday season.
